Winslow loves our daughter. He loves everyone. Most of all, he loves my husband and me.... Which is causing some jealousy (I'm not sure if that's the right word exactly) with my daughter. They have just bonded differently and she has a hard time understanding that.
I think that what upsets her most is that ANYone can walk in the door and get a wonderful homecoming greeting, except for her. Her best friend especially, honestly I'd be pissed about that too!!
She goes out of her way to make sure she gets to him first and he goes, "Nope! Where's my papa, where's my mama?"
This is not to say there is no bond. She is sure to get in her cuddle time with him, and he always accepts. I am sure that if he's on my lap in the chair and i get up, she hops in my spot as soon as she can.
It's just that the excitement to see her is really not there. I can see why it stings, and if i were in her shoes I'm pretty sure it would hurt me too.
We have her feeding him as often as she can, with no change. Sometimes she takes the leash on our walks but she doesn't always have her Leader Pants on and that can just make it worse! We play outside together and when she throws a toy for him, she makes him sit and wait while she walks away, or do something else, and then throws it. So there is a little bit of pack leader stuff going on.
Can you think of anything she can do to change this a little? A toy or game that only they share... Something?
